On Saturday, the Del Norte Warriors fell victim to a tough 14-4 loss at the hands of the Petaluma Trojans. Del Norte has now taken an 'L' in back-to-back games.
For Petaluma's part, they got a massive performance out of Lily Gemma, who scored two runs while going 4-for-5. Karlee Caldwell was another key contributor, scoring three runs while going 1-for-3.
Del Norte's defeat dropped their record down to 6-2. As for Petaluma, their victory bumped their record up to 3-1.
Del Norte is on the road again on Monday to play Lincoln at 4:00 p.m. As for Petaluma, they will challenge Maria Carrillo at 4:30 p.m. on Tuesday. Maria Carrillo's pitching crew has only allowed 3.6 runs per game this season, so Petaluma's hitters will have their work cut out for them.
